Children Demand For iPod This Christmas

Other gadgets on the wish list of children this Christmas are gaming consoles, interactive toys and expensive brands, such as Lego.
K-Zone magazine have undergone a survey of 1000 children and it has concluded that most girls have shown interest in iPod Touch this Christmas, which costs 289 dollars. Daniel Findlay, editor of K-Zone said the gaming capabilities of the iPhone Touch appeal to children.
"A lot of kids are playing on their parents'' iPhones and the parents don''t necessarily want them to have an iPhone yet - and obviously they are really expensive - but the iPod Touch is a nice middle ground," says Findlay.
Gaming console is also on demand this Christmas and it's demand is hopes to live on till the 25th of December.
According to EB Games, the best-sellers are Nintendo Wii and Sony Playstation, which each retail for more than 300 dollars, as well as games including Call of Duty: Black Ops and Gran Turismo 5.
"In addition to consoles being popular this Christmas, people will be looking to enhance their current machines with motion gaming devices such as Sony Move and Microsoft Kinect," said Ryan Lock.
Other toys which children demand this Christmas are Zhu Zhu Pets, Kung Zhu Warrior Pets, interactive toys, Barbie dolls and Lego.
"Better still, these stocking fillers retail for less than 20 dollars, which is helping parents give their children hours of fun this Christmas without blowing the budget," said Target.
